ADULT DEVELOPMENTAL EYE MOVEMENT TEST (A-DEM) with OLDER ADULTS
The Developmental Eye Movement Test (DEM) is a standardized test for evaluating saccadic eye movements in children. An adult version, the Adult Developmental Eye Movement Test (A-DEM), was recently developed for Spanish-speaking adults ages 14 to 68. متن کاملDevelopmental Eye Movement (DEM) Test Norms for Mandarin Chinese-Speaking Chinese Children.
The Developmental Eye Movement (DEM) test is commonly used as a clinical visual-verbal ocular motor assessment tool to screen and diagnose reading problems at the onset. No established norm exists for using the DEM test with Mandarin Chinese-speaking Chinese children.
